.dummy{}/* leave in - bug fix */



/******* type styles *******/

body, td{
  font-family:verdana, arial, sans-serif;
  font-size:11px;
  color:#676767;
}
h1{
  font-size:20px;
  color:#382a7f;
  font-weight:normal;
}
h2{
  font-size:15px;
  color:#382a7f;
  font-weight:normal;
}
h3{
  font-size:12px;
  color:#382a7f;
  font-weight:normal;
}
p{
}
hr{
}
.Tcaption{
  font-weight:bold;
}


/****** CLICK TO ENLARGE *******/

.gallery1{
  border-collapse:collapse;
  width:100%;
  margin:10px 0;
}
.gallery1 img{
  border:none;
}
.gallery1_r1c1{
  width:164px;
  text-align:left;
  padding:0;
  vertical-align:top;
}
.gallery1_r1c2{
  padding:0 0 0 8px;
  vertical-align:top;
}


.gallery3{
  border-collapse:collapse;
  width:99%;
  margin:10px 0;
}
.gallery3 img{
  border:none;
}
.gallery3 td{
  vertical-align:top;
}
.gallery3_r1c1{
  width:33%;
  text-align:left;
  padding:0;
}
.gallery3_r1c2{
  width:33%;
  text-align:center;
  padding:0;
}
.gallery3_r1c3{
  width:33%;
  text-align:right;
  padding:0;
}

.gallery3_r2c1{
  width:33%;
  padding:5px 5px 0 0;
}
.gallery3_r2c2{
  width:33%;
  padding:5px 5px 0 5px;
}
.gallery3_r2c3{
  width:33%;
  padding:5px 0 0 5px;
}



/********* links ********/
a:link{
  color:#392c7e;
}
a:visited{
  color:#392c7e;
}
a:active, 
a:hover{
  color:#c62b26;
}





/********* navigation ********/

#mainMenu{
  margin:0 0 170px 0;
}
#mainMenu table{
  border-collapse:collapse;
}
#mainMenu td{
  padding:10px 5px;
}
#mainMenu a{
  display:block;
  padding:5px 12px;
  text-decoration:none;
  color:#676767;
} 
#mainMenu .pageOn{
  background:url("arrow2.gif") no-repeat 50% 10px ; 
}
#mainMenu .pageOn a{
  color:#C42C27;
}
#mainMenu .pageOff a:hover{
  text-decoration:underline;  
}
#mainMenu .pageOff a{
}



#subMenu{
}
#subMenu div{
}
#subMenu a{
  display:block;
  margin:0 0 0 25px;
  padding:5px 10px 5px 0;
  text-decoration:none;
  color:#676767;
  border-bottom:1px solid #e5e5e5;
}
#subMenu .pageOn{
  background:url(arrow.gif) no-repeat left center;
}
#subMenu .pageOn a{
  color:#382a7f;
}
#subMenu .pageOff a:hover{
  text-decoration:underline;
}
#subMenu .pageOff a{
}




/********* two column ********/
.two_col{
  width:100%;
  border-collapse:collapse;
}
.two_col td{
  width:50%;
  vertical-align:top;
}
.two_col .col_01{
  padding-right:7px;
}
.two_col .col_02{
  padding-left:7px;
}





/******** layout ********/

body{
  margin:0;
  padding:0;
  text-align:center;
}
#pageOuterOuter{
  background:white url(bg-q5.jpg) repeat-y center;
  width:750px;
  margin:auto;
}
#pageOuter{
  width:750px;
  margin:0px;
  border:none;
  text-align:left;
  background:url(beddy-head-q5.jpg) no-repeat;
}
#banner{
  position:absolute;
  top:60px;
  height:80px;
  width:300px;
}
#main{
  width:730px;
  border-collapse:collapse;
  margin:0;
}
#r1c1{
  width:174px;
  height:300px;
  vertical-align:top;
  padding:0;
}
#r1c2{
  vertical-align:top;
  padding:0 20px 20px 30px;
}
#r2c1{
  text-align:center;
  border-top:2px solid #382a7f;
  background:#ededed;
}
#r2c1 a{
  font-size:9px;
  color:#787878;
}
#r2c2{
  padding:20px 0 20px 30px;
  border-top:2px solid #382a7f;
  background:#ededed;
}

#sidebar_text{
  padding:30px 15px 8px 25px;
}

#usercontent{
  width:100%;
  padding:0;
}





/******** don't edit these! *******/

#footer p{
  margin:0;
}
p,h1,h2,h3{
  margin-top:0;
}
@media print{
  #banner,
  #mainMenu,
  #path_basket,
  #r1c1{
    display:none;
  }
  #footer{
    background:white;
    color:black;
  }
}

